For my purpose, it doesn't actually seem that I would need
max_logical_wal_senders to limit WAL senders. Since each logical connection
always requires a logical replication slot, the actual number of active
logical connections (and logical WAL senders) would ultimately be bounded
by max_logical_replication_slots. My main concern is therefore slot
exhaustion rather than the WAL sender limit.
